Cookies and IP Addresses

 
Our website uses cookies and similar tracking technologies to enhance the user experience. Cookies are small files that a website or its service provider transfers to your device’s hard drive through your web browser. These cookies enable the site to recognize your browser and capture certain information, like IP addresses. We use this data to improve the functionality of our website, but we do not sell or share this information with any third parties.
